Accident and Injury Lawyers in Humble, Texas
Humble sits in the northeast corner of Harris County, just miles from Atascocita, Kingwood, and the Lake Houston area. With its proximity to George Bush Intercontinental Airport and heavy commuter traffic flowing through surrounding communities, accidents happen frequently here. Residents across this part of Harris County often need legal representation after suffering injuries in a wide range of incidents.
Common Accident Types in Humble
Car accidents are among the most frequent injury cases in the Humble area. US-59, FM 1960, and Will Clayton Parkway carry high volumes of traffic daily, and collisions on these roads range from minor fender-benders to serious multi-vehicle crashes. Interstate 69 and Beltway 8 also run nearby, where highway accidents at higher speeds often result in severe injuries.
Workplace injuries are another common source of claims in this area. Humble's industrial corridors, warehouse operations near the airport, and construction activity throughout Harris County put workers at risk for falls, equipment malfunctions, and repetitive stress injuries. Slip and fall incidents at retail stores and restaurants along FM 1960 and Deerbrook Mall also generate personal injury claims regularly.
Truck accidents on US-59 deserve special mention. The heavy commercial vehicle traffic moving through Humble toward Houston's shipping and logistics hubs creates dangerous conditions for passenger vehicles sharing the road.
Finding the Right Lawyer in Humble
The lawyer you choose should have direct experience handling the specific type of accident you were involved in. A car accident case requires different strategies than a workplace injury claim or a premises liability matter. Look for attorneys who practice in Humble and Harris County courts and can meet with you locally to discuss your case.
Texas gives injury victims two years from the date of the accident to file a lawsuit. The state follows a modified comparative fault rule — if you are found more than 51% at fault for the accident, you cannot recover damages.
